ICARUS Chamber Experiment: 2014 FIXCIT Study_20140111_nitric oxide/ALPHA-PINENE/hydrogen peroxide_Hydroxyl radical_No Seed_Alpha-pinene + OH, high NO, dry, (NH4)2SO4 seed at end

Goals:; High NO oxidation of alpha-pinene to test products. Interested mainly in: organic nitrate yield from alpha-pinene at the high NO limit; -products formed in high NO oxidation of alpha-pinene to confirm for CIMS instruments what potential products formed in SOAS; -potential contribution of alpha-pinene derived nitrates to particle phase nitrates seen at SOAS. Secondary goals: potential effect of addition of seed aerosol on apparent loss rate of gas-phase compounds

Summary:; The initial measurements of alpha -pinene and alkyl nitrates appeared to go well for PTR-MS and TD-LIF. ; Ozone began creeping up about ~30min into the experiment, reaching a maximum < 90 ppbv O3. NO was injected in after about an hour and 15 minutes after lights on to titrate out the ozone. Particle nucleation was observed roughly ; ~1hr 15min into the oxidation, potentially from an OH spike from the NO injection due to PNA buildup. ; After 08 ~5hrs of oxidation, the lights were turned off. Thirty minutes of dark sampling followed, at which ; point ammonium sulfate seed was injected into the chamber to determine ; what effect, if any, this will have on wall-loss of various species.

Organization: 2014 FIXCIT Study; Lab Affiliation: California Institute of Technology; Chamber: Seinfeld chambers

Experiment Category: Gas phase chemical reaction; Oxidant: Hydroxyl radical; Reactants: nitric oxide, ALPHA-PINENE, hydrogen peroxide; Reaction Type: Photooxidation; Relative Humidity: 5; Temperature: 26; Seed Name: No Seed; Pressure: 755
